Retatrutide is a next-generation medication currently in late-stage clinical trials and is not yet FDA-approved. It is a "tri-agonist," meaning it activates three different hormone receptors: GLP−1, GIP, and the Glucagon receptor. This triple-action mechanism is designed to produce even greater metabolic effects.

Key Benefits Observed in Clinical Trials:

  • Exceptional Weight Loss: Phase 2 trial results have shown a mean weight reduction of up to 24.2% of body weight over 48 weeks, which is higher than currently approved medications.

  • Enhanced Energy Expenditure: The unique activation of the glucagon receptor is believed to increase the body's metabolic rate and energy expenditure, helping to burn more calories.

  • Improved Liver Health: Studies indicate a significant reduction in liver fat in patients with metabolic dysfunction-associated steatotic liver disease (MASLD), formerly known as non-alcoholic fatty liver disease.

  • Appetite Regulation and Fullness: Like Tirzepatide, it powerfully regulates appetite and promotes feelings of satiety.

  • Lean Mass Preservation: While significant weight loss always involves some loss of lean muscle, the unique mechanism of Retatrutide may help in preserving muscle mass better than other therapies.
